How to fill out authorization to consent to
How to fill out authorization to consent to:
01
Start by writing your full name and contact information at the top of the form. Include your address, phone number, and email address.
02
Next, provide the name and contact information of the person or organization you are authorizing to consent on your behalf. Include their full name, their relationship to you (if applicable), their address, phone number, and email address.
03
Clearly state the purpose of the authorization. Specify what actions or decisions the authorized person or organization can make on your behalf. This could include medical decisions, financial matters, legal matters, or any other specific area where you require assistance.
04
Specify the duration of the authorization. You can either provide a specific start and end date or make it open-ended. If there are any limitations or conditions to the authorization, make sure to include them as well.
05
Sign and date the authorization form at the bottom. If required, have the form witnessed or notarized as per the legal requirements in your jurisdiction.
Who needs authorization to consent to:
01
Individuals who are unable to make decisions due to age, illness, or incapacitation often require authorization to consent to various matters. This includes minors, individuals with disabilities, or elderly individuals who may lack the mental capacity to make decisions independently.
02
In some cases, individuals may voluntarily give authorization to a trusted family member, friend, or organization to act on their behalf. This could be done for convenience, to delegate responsibilities, or to ensure someone is empowered to handle important decisions if they are unable to do so themselves.
03
Authorization to consent may also be required in specific legal or professional situations. For example, a parent may need to provide consent for their child to participate in certain activities or medical procedures. Similarly, a legal guardian may need to provide consent on behalf of a person with a disability or a patient in a healthcare setting.
In summary, filling out an authorization to consent to involves providing necessary personal and contact information, clearly stating the purpose and duration of the authorization, and signing the form. The need for such authorization may arise for individuals who are unable to make decisions independently or in specific legal and professional scenarios.
